WHAT IS AN ENERGY AUDIT (EA)? 
 pool of activities (systematic procedure) focused on analysis of current energy need 
and consumption going out of valid technical standards, 
 analysis of problems (weaknesses and deficiencies), 
 EA identifies and in detail quantifies effective possibilities of energy savings tailored 
to the object being analyzed, 
 „field-work“, economy tool having dynamic character, often basis for grant financing 
of projects.

WHAT IS THE AIM OF EA? 
 to minimize costs for energy 
 to minimize operational costs 
 to minimize costs for repairs and reconstruction 
 increase quality of environment that contributes to increased work productivity 
In case of EA as duty (Industrial consumers with annual energy consumption over 5,5 
GWh/year) the procedure of EA as well as content of the report is determined by 
Regulation No. 429/2009. 
In case of voluntary EA is the content and focus as well as target given by customers 
requirement.

ENERGY AUDIT - PRACTICE 
1. Identification of subject of EA 
2. Data collection, analysis and evaluation of current status 
3. Proposal of EE and RES measures 
4. Economy and environmental evaluation of measures 
5. Proposal of at least two variants for implementation of measures and 
recommendation of optimal variant 
6. Drafting of written report from EA

STEP 2: data collection on energy inputs 
- Collection of monthly energy 
and water consumption of at 
least of 3 last years! 
- Collect data on costs coupled 
with purchase of energy for 
relevant 3 years 
- Most of the data from 
INVOICES 
- If possible – readings from 
meters or data collected 
through e-manager application 
if available 
- Energy consumption that is 
given by climate conditions 
should be re-calculated with 
decree-days!!!

STEP 2: data collection on transformation and el. distribution 
- Who is power supplier (ZSE, a.s.), 
measurement on NN or VN side 
- Power supply through 3 TS, 3 x 22 kV line, 
transformation from 22 to 420/230 
- Data about transformers (type, year of 
construction, output, connection, cooling?... 
- Data about VN and NN distribution lines 
(dimensions and lengths of distribution lines, 
used materials, transmission power, scheme of 
el. connection, technical state, technical state, 
equipment with measurement and regulation, 
control of el. review reports (duty)) 
- Data about switchboxes in the VN/NN 
- Control of power factor correction 
- Control of invoices on technical supply 
conditions and tariffs

STEP 2: data collection on main en. consumers - buildings 
- Thermal-technical parameters of heated buildings, 
- check project documentation 
- check building materials and parameters of all building 
envelope components, 
- measure indoor temperature in heating period (ideally also 
in summer) 
- Heating/hot water system: 
- check for type of heating (steam, hot water, electricity), 
common system for heating and hot water? 
- type, characteristics and technical parameters of heat 
sources (el. boiler, gas boiler, coal boiler, biomass…) 
- types of heating bodies (el. convectors, infra-red heaters, 
radiators (hot water/steam)...)

STEP 2: data collection on main en. consumers - buildings 
- heat distribution network length and thermal insulation, materials and 
thickness 
- check if consumption of electricity for heating/hot water is measured, 
- make on site measurement of internal temperature 22oC, 
- how is the measurement and regulation (equithermic, hydraulic regulation, 
thermostatic valves...) 
- check all relevant documentation – project documentation, revisions, and etc.

STEP 2: data collection electricity consumers - production 
Except directly technology consumers, it is necessary to focus also on energy carriers 
that are input for the production processes – OFTEN BIGGEST POTENTIAL FOR 
PROPOSAL OF MEASURES: 
- Compressed air 
- Heat / Hot water / steam for technology purposes 
- Cooling of technology devices 
- Water treatment 
- Waste water treatment 
- and etc....

STEP 2: data collection – main el. consumers - production 
Compressed air – OSPRA Invest (Rovinka) – pneumatic driver 
Is the most expensive energy carrier!!!!! 
- 3 compressed air production stations – delivery to 2 central 
compressed air distribution networks 
- Type of compressors – screw compressors 
- mater/slave – switch every 24 hours, regulation – according to 
pressure in the network 7/8,5 atm. 
- no continuous control of compressors (by inverter) 
- no regular measurement of pressure decrease in the distribution 
network 
- no heat recovery

2 STEP: analysis and evaluation of current state 
OSPRA INVEST – indoor lighting 
Calculation of consumption (no measurement) – Rovinka: 
- Calculation of electricity consumption going out of input power, operation hours and 
efficiency of lighting sources and type of ballast – 638,32 MWh/year 
- Lighting is under-dimensioned on places with permanent stay of persons 
- No regulation of lighting system that would switch or dim according to need – 
currently manual 
- Partly obsolete lighting – low efficiency of optical system, missing covers of lamps, 
used linear fluorescent lamps with low specific output with classical ballast (20% 
consumption of power input of lighting source) 
- In part of production hall was made reconstruction with appropriate lamps, but some 
of new lamps have classical ballast...

3. STEP: Proposal of EE and RES measures 
Type of measures: 
a) According to size of investment 
- no cost measures (mostly organizational measures) 
- low cost measures (coupled with low investments and quick payback) 
- iinvestment measures (coupled with large investments and longer payback 
b) According to achievable savings and economic return 
- measuers with short payback period (up to 5 years) 
- measures with long payback or without payback period

3. STEP: Proposal of EE and RES measures 
OSPRA Invest - Rovinka 
NON-COST Measures: 
- Monitoring and evaluation of energy consumption on monthly basis 
- Monitor and decrease internal temperature especially in administrative part were 
was measured temperature higher by 2,2°C in comparison to normative requirements! 
- Lower the reserved capacity to 660 kW eventually max. reserved capacity to 700 kW 
in case of el. delivery point 3108116420 
En-efekt, s.r.o., Ambrova 35, 831 01 Bratislava, e-mail: herdova@ecb.sk, Tel.: 0904 220 713
3. STEP: Proposal of EE and RES measures 
OSPRA Invest - Rovinka 
LOW-COST Measures: 
- Connect heaters (DHW) through thermostats with timer in order to provide for 
setback mode 3 hours before end of shift. 
- Connect el. convectors (heating) through thermostats with timer in order to provide 
setback mode of heating in administrative spaces (8 hours working time). 
- Provide for monitoring and measurement of el. consumption of biggest el. 
consumers
